We are proud to be able to offer goods from other  wonderful places, notably Mount Athos, that unique stronghold of monasticism of the Greek Orthodox church, where females are never admitted and the day to day affairs of the territory and its government were carried on according to the charters  of the Byzantine emperors. At a little over a thousand years old Athos is the oldest democracy in the world, having kept its autonomy under the Roman Byzantines, Ottomans etc. and now is a separately governed territory within Greece and with special relationships to the rest of the European Union. Athos is usually referred to as Aghion Oros, the Holy Mountain. This wonderful and inaccessible spot claims the Virgin Mary (Theotokos-Mother of God) as its patron.
